‘It is not always possible to bring real objects to the classroom’. Which of the following is/are the reason(s) behind the given statement? I. Size of the object II. Safety III. Cost
I, II and III
Bringing real objects into a classroom setting can be a powerful teaching tool, allowing students to interact with and learn from the physical world directly. However, it is not always feasible to do so. Several factors can make it difficult or impossible to bring certain real objects into the classroom. Let's examine the potential reasons provided in the question: Size of the object, Safety, and Cost.
Based on the analysis, the size of an object, safety concerns, and the associated cost are all legitimate reasons why it is not always possible to bring real objects into the classroom. Educators often rely on alternatives like models, pictures, videos, virtual simulations, or field trips when the real object is impractical to bring into the learning space.
Thus, all three reasons—Size, Safety, and Cost—are valid explanations for the given statement.
| Factor | Why it prevents bringing real objects to class | Examples |
|---|---|---|
| Size | Object is too large to fit or transport. | Mountains, planets, vehicles, large buildings. |
| Safety | Object is dangerous or requires unsafe handling/environment. | Dangerous animals, chemicals, fragile artifacts. |
| Cost | Expensive to acquire, transport, insure, or maintain. | Rare artifacts, specialized equipment. |
While bringing real objects into the classroom faces challenges due to size, safety, and cost, using them remains a highly effective teaching strategy when possible. Direct interaction with real items can enhance student engagement, understanding, and sensory learning.
